Пример #1
0
 //
 public WorkerSigninService(
     IWorkerSigninRepository repo,
     IWorkerService wServ,
     IImageService iServ,
     IWorkerRequestService wrServ,
     IUnitOfWork uow,
     IMapper map,
     IConfigService cfg)
     : base(repo, wServ, iServ, wrServ, uow, map, cfg)
 {
     this.logPrefix = "WorkerSignin";
 }
Пример #2
0
 public WorkerSigninService(
     IWorkerSigninRepository repo,
     IWorkerService wServ,
     IImageService iServ,
     IWorkerRequestService wrServ,
     IUnitOfWork uow,
     IMapper map,
     IConfigService cfg,
     ITenantService tenantService
     ) : base(repo, wServ, iServ, wrServ, uow, map, cfg)
 {
     logPrefix          = "WorkerSignin";
     ClientTimeZoneInfo = TimeZoneInfo.FindSystemTimeZoneById(tenantService.GetCurrentTenant().Timezone);
 }
Пример #3
0
 //
 //
 public WorkAssignmentService(
     IWorkAssignmentRepository waRepo,
     IWorkerRepository wRepo,
     ILookupRepository lRepo,
     IWorkerSigninRepository wsiRepo,
     IUnitOfWork unitOfWork,
     IMapper map
     ) : base(waRepo, unitOfWork)
 {
     this.waRepo     = waRepo;
     this.unitOfWork = unitOfWork;
     this.wRepo      = wRepo;
     this.lRepo      = lRepo;
     this.wsiRepo    = wsiRepo;
     this.map        = map;
     this.logPrefix  = "WorkAssignment";
 }
Пример #4
0
 public ReportService(IWorkOrderRepository woRepo,
                      IWorkAssignmentRepository waRepo,
                      IWorkerRepository wRepo,
                      IWorkerSigninRepository wsiRepo,
                      IWorkerRequestRepository wrRepo,
                      ILookupRepository lookRepo,
                      ILookupCache lookCache,
                      IEmployerRepository eRepo,
                      IActivitySigninRepository asRepo)
 {
     this.woRepo = woRepo;
     this.waRepo = waRepo;
     this.wRepo = wRepo;
     this.wsiRepo = wsiRepo;
     this.wrRepo = wrRepo;
     this.lookRepo = lookRepo;
     this.lookCache = lookCache;
     this.eRepo = eRepo;
     this.asRepo = asRepo;
 }
Пример #5
0
 public WorkAssignmentService(
     IWorkAssignmentRepository waRepo,
     IWorkerRepository wRepo,
     IWorkOrderRepository woRepo,
     ILookupRepository lRepo,
     IWorkerSigninRepository wsiRepo,
     IUnitOfWork unitOfWork,
     IMapper map,
     ITenantService tenantService
     ) : base(waRepo, unitOfWork)
 {
     this.waRepo         = waRepo;
     this.unitOfWork     = unitOfWork;
     this.wRepo          = wRepo;
     _woRepo             = woRepo;
     this.lRepo          = lRepo;
     this.wsiRepo        = wsiRepo;
     this.map            = map;
     this.logPrefix      = "WorkAssignment";
     _clientTimeZoneInfo = TimeZoneInfo.FindSystemTimeZoneById(tenantService.GetCurrentTenant().Timezone);
 }